That’s why this particular story touched me deeply. It’s the story of Chris Garafola, a Vermont native, and his sister Brittany, who has Down syndrome. As they grew older, their friendship grew stronger, and they became each other’s rock.

When Chris met Tatiana, the love of his life, he knew that Brittany had to play a significant role in their wedding. Chris and Tatiana decided to wait until Brittany could be there to witness their special day.

However, due to Brittany’s weak immune system, she needed to get her COVID-19 vaccination before attending any social gatherings. In February 2021, Brittany received her shot, allowing Chris and Tatiana to start planning their wedding.

In late March of the same year, Chris uploaded a video to his YouTube channel that featured Tatiana speaking with Brittany on FaceTime. The conversation took an unexpected turn when Tatiana asked Brittany a question that left her speechless. “Can you be my maid of honor?” Tatiana asked. Overwhelmed with joy, Brittany tearfully responded, “Yes, I can.”

And so, in April 2021, Chris and Tatiana tied the knot with Brittany by their side as the maid of honor. This heartfelt moment was captured in photos that went viral online, showcasing the incredible love shared between the three siblings.

The newlyweds also surprised Brittany with a unique ring to commemorate the special day. Chris expressed, “She’s been my best friend since day one, and even once I’m married, it won’t change.” These words perfectly encapsulate the enduring bond between siblings.
